void init_AF( void )
{
uint32_t address = 4;

//off mode
   LPC_CANAF->AFMR = 0x00000001;
// Set explicit standard Frame
   LPC_CANAF->SFF_sa = address;// word 1
                          // CAN2         IDENT           FORCE1
  LPC_CANAF_RAM->mask[1]=(0X001 << 29) | (0X400 << 16)| (1<<27)|
                          (0X001 << 13)| (0X500 )     | (1<<11);
// Only Frame ID 0x400 and 0x500 are received in MBED.
   address+=4;//add 4 bytes (1 long word) to point to none used word.
// Set group standard Frame
   LPC_CANAF->SFF_GRP_sa = address;
// Set explicit extended Frame
   LPC_CANAF->EFF_sa = address;
// Set group extended Frame
   LPC_CANAF->EFF_GRP_sa = address;
// Set End of Table  
   LPC_CANAF->ENDofTable = address;
// All have ENDofTable address means are not used.
//normal mode
   LPC_CANAF->AFMR = 0x00000000;
   return;
}
